Louisiana-Lafayette 67, Louisiana-Monroe 65

LAFAYETTE, La. (AP) -Tyren Johnson hit a wide-open 3-pointer with 6.6 seconds left to give Louisiana-Lafayette a 67-65 win over Louisiana-Monroe Thursday.

Johnson's 3-pointer was his only shot attempt of the game.

La'Ryan Gary led ULL (11-13, 7-6 Sun Belt Conference) with a career-high 17 points on 5-of-7 shooting from the floor and hit 7-of-9 free throws. Randell Daigle added 16 points, including four triples. Elijah Millsap had 10.

Jordan Payne, one of three ULM (9-16, 3-10) players in double figures, had 20 points. Jonas Brown added 15, Tony Hooper 13.
